Denomination: Aluminum foils
Alloy&Temper: 1060/1100/8011/3003/1235,Various forms
Thickness: 0.007mm--0.2mm
Width: 100mm--800mm
Inner Diameter: 76mm/152mm
Outside Diameter: 200-800mm
NO | Denomination | Final application | Temper | Thickness | Width | Inner diameter | Outside |
diameter | |||||||
1 | Semi-rigid container foil | Food container applied in aviation | 3003/8011--H22,H24,O | 0.02-0.09 | 300-600 | 76/152 | 100-600 |
2 | Household foils | Soft packing in household | 8011--O | 0.01-0.02 | 200-700 | 76 | 200-800 |
3 | Pharmaceutical foil | Packing for Blister foil | 8011--H18 | 0.020-0.025 | 400-1100 | 76/152 | 760 |
4 | Cable foil | Wraping for cable | 1100/8011,O | 0.15-0.05 | 500-800 | 76 | 760 |
5 | Aluminum fin stock | Hear exchanger and condensator for A/C | 8011--H24,O | 0.1-0.13 | 400-1000 | 152 | 760 |
6 | Cigarette foil | Packing for cigarette | 1235--O | 0.0065-0.007 | 460,520 | 76 | 400 |
7 | Foil for hot seal | Hot seal cover for acidophilus milk and other beverage | 1235/8011--O | 0.02-0.038 | 400-600 | 76 | 760 |
8 | Thick foil for deep processing | Seal for beer bottle | 1145/8011,O | 0.0115 | 300-600 | 76/152 | 400/760 |
Shield for video cable | 0.01-0.012 | 500 | 76 | 400 | |||
Aluminum adhesive tape | 0.2-0.06 | 300-600 | 76/152 | 400/760 | |||
9 | Thin foil for deep-processing | Foil with thickness less than ten micron applied in surface of packing materials | 8011/1235--O | 0.0065-0.007 | 460-1000 | 76 | 400 |
10 | Foil for automobile radiator | Water tank radiator in automobile | 8011/1050--H18 | 0.08-0.10 | 140-600 | 76 | 760 |

- Q: 2Al + 3Br2 → 2AlBr3If 25.0 g of Al and 100g of Br2 react, and 61.8 g AlBr3 is recovered, what is the percent yield for the reaction?_%
- use molar masses to find mmoles: 25.0 g of Al 26.98 g/mol 0.9266 moles of Al and 100g of Br2 159.8 g/mol 0.626 moles of Br2 because they failed to add the 50% more moles of Br2 than moles of Al, Br2 is the limiting reagent by the reaction: 2Al + 3Br2 → 2AlBr3 0.626 moles of Br2 produces 2/3rds as many moles of AlBr3 0.417 mol AlBr3 using molar mass, find grams that theoretically could be produced: 0.417 mol AlBr3 266.69 g/mol 111.26 g of AlBr3 find % yield: 61.8 g AlBr3 / 111.26 g of AlBr3 times 100 55.54% yield your answer, rounded to 3 sig figs is 55.5 % Yield
